Why These Are the Top Cabinet Installers Contractors in Waukee

The cabinet installer market in Waukee is robust and competitive, reflecting the city's status as one of the fastest-growing communities in Iowa. The quality of service providers is generally high, with a mix of long-established, full-service remodeling contractors (like KC Construction) and specialized cabinet shops (like The Cabinet Guys and Wood-Mode). **Competition Level:** High. Homeowners in Waukee have access to a wide range of options, from local craftsmen to large Des Moines metro companies, all vying for business in this active housing market. This competition benefits consumers through an emphasis on quality and customer service.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is mid to high-range, commensurate with the Des Moines metro area. For standard cabinet replacement in a typical kitchen, homeowners can expect a starting range of $5,000 - $15,000. Full custom design and installation projects frequently range from $15,000 to $40,000+, depending on the materials, scope, and complexity. Refacing projects typically offer a cost-effective alternative, ranging from $4,000 - $10,000. It is highly recommended to obtain multiple detailed quotes for any project.

Frequently Asked Questions About Cabinet Installers in Waukee

Get answers to common questions about cabinet installers services in Waukee, Iowa.

1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Waukee, and what factors influence the price?

In Waukee,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+ for a standard kitchen, heavily dependent on project scope and cabinet quality. Key factors include the linear footage of cabinets, complexity of the layout (like islands or pantries), and whether it's a simple replacement or a full custom build-out. Local material and labor costs, which are generally in line with the Des Moines metro average, also play a significant role, and we always recommend itemized quotes from local installers.

2How long does a typical cabinet installation project take in Waukee, and are there seasonal considerations?

A standard kitchen cabinet installation in a Waukee home usually takes 2 to 5 days for the installation itself, not including cabinet ordering/delivery or countertop templating. Seasonally, late summer and fall are peak times, potentially extending lead times for scheduling. Iowa's humidity fluctuations can affect wood products, so reputable local installers will acclimate cabinets in your home for several days prior to installation to prevent warping or gaps.

3Are there any specific local permits or regulations in Waukee I need to be aware of for cabinet installation?

For a straightforward cabinet replacement that doesn't alter plumbing or electrical layouts, a permit is usually not required in Waukee. However, if your remodel involves moving walls, plumbing lines, or electrical outlets, you will likely need a building permit from the City of Waukee's Community Development Department. A qualified local installer will know these regulations and can advise you on the necessary steps to ensure your project is compliant.

4What should I look for when choosing a cabinet installation provider in the Waukee area?

Prioritize local providers with strong, verifiable references in Waukee and surrounding Dallas County. Check for proper licensing and insurance, and look for experience with the specific cabinet brands or types you've selected. It's also wise to choose a company familiar with the common construction styles and foundation settling patterns in Iowa homes, as they can better anticipate and handle any out-of-level floor or wall issues during installation.

5My home has uneven floors or walls, which is common in Iowa. Will this be a problem for cabinet installation?

This is a very common concern in our region due to soil movement and seasonal shifts. A skilled Waukee-area installer is experienced in addressing these issues. Techniques like scribing filler strips, using shims during mounting, and installing adjustable cabinet legs are standard practices to ensure cabinets are level and plumb, creating a seamless finished look despite underlying structural imperfections.
